Abstract
The present invention relates to energy source technology, and is especially process of preparing diesel oil substitute with domestic garbage and coal. The present invention features that the material consists of domestic garbage 25-45 wt%, coal 15-35 wt%, solvent 30 wt%, assistant 5 wt% and catalyst 5 wt%. The coal is lignite, subbituminous coal, oil shale or turf; the solvent is anthracene oil in the initial operation stage and the 340-380 deg.c distillate oil after the equipment is in continuous operation; the assistant is methanol and the catalyst is industrial hydrochloric acid. Pre-treated garbage and coal as well as other materials are first mixed through stirring for 10-15 min, then reacted at 340-460 deg.c and 5.5-7.5 MPa for 30-70 min and finally distilled to obtain the 340 deg.c below distillate oil as the coarse diesel oil. The coarse diesel oil is blended with amyl nitrate to obtain the diesel oil substitute.

Background technology
Along with improving constantly of living standards of the people, domestic refuse quantity is doubled and redoubled, and environmental pollution is on the rise.At present, developed country adopts burning method to handle domestic refuse, the expense of founding the factory and running cost costliness; And when the refuse thermal value that is burned is lower than 3.35MJ/kg, also require to add ignition dope.China handles domestic refuse and adopts landfill method more than 95%, and this method causes the wasting of resources, can cause secondary pollution to surrounding environment, and simultaneously, the land occupation area is bigger; Present situation for a change, China also begins to adopt incineration technology, still, produces dioxin in the burning process, and its toxicity is 100 times of potassium cyanide, and is bigger approximately 900 times than arsenic toxicity, is that a kind of toxicity is extremely strong, and the carcinogenic substance that is difficult to decompose.
Summary of the invention
The objective of the invention is to handle many serious problems that domestic refuse is brought to environment at the world today, invent a kind of novel method and handled domestic refuse, utilize depleted domestic refuse and low-grade coal to make main raw material, adopt conventional petrochemical equipment to produce substitute diesel, reach the stone of turning waste into wealth, improve urban environment, alleviate the energy-intensive present situation.
The method of utilizing domestic refuse and coal to produce substitute diesel is by the pretreatment process of rubbish and coal, broken bag, sorting, magnetic separation, mechanical sorting hold concurrently selection by winnowing, fragmentation, pulverizing process, and stir, react, distill, concoct, filter each operation and form, it is characterized in that:
A) component prescription and content thereof (weight %) ratio:
Rubbish: 45-25
Coal: 15-35
Solvent: 30
Auxiliary agent: 5
Catalyzer: 5;
B) coal is brown coal, sub-bituminous coal, oil shale, peat, wherein a kind of or its mixing made raw material;
C) rubbish is town dweller's domestic refuse;
D) solvent: during the device first operation, employing carbolineum is solvent, when moving continuously, utilizes distillation process 340-380 ℃ distillate to make solvent;
E) auxiliary agent is methyl alcohol or hexadecanol;
F) catalyzer is a technical hydrochloric acid;
G) processing method is that coal carries out pre-treatment, and at first through pulverizing, granularity is at 200 orders; The rubbish pretreatment process comprises broken bag, sorting, magnetic separation, removes metal object, masonry, glass inorganics, enters broken process again, granularity≤30mm; Rubbish and coal are standby after pre-treatment; Then, press technical recipe and content thereof (weight %) ratio, required material is injected in the agitator through pretreated rubbish and coal, solvent, auxiliary agent, catalyzer, fully stirred 10-15 minute, afterwards, change reaction process over to, heat to 340-460 ℃, pressure 5.5-7.5MPa, the reaction times is 30-70 minute; Then, enter distillation process and be heated to 380 ℃, substitute diesel is that to cut temperature be distillations before 340 ℃, and 340-380 ℃ distillations returns the agitating procedure circulation and makes solvent; Enter blending process at last, the detected result according to distilling the gas oil that produces adds the blending agents amyl nitrate at normal temperatures, when gas oil is identical with the ordinary diesel oil technical performance index, promptly stops to add blending agents, and the add-on of blending agents is 0.3-1.0%; When temperature of reaction was 370-400 ℃, reaction pressure was 6.0-7.0MPa, and the reaction times is 45-55 minute.

Embodiment 1
At first, according to material formula provided by the invention and weight (%) content thereof, determine material proportion: rubbish 45.0, brown coal 15.0, solvent 30.0, auxiliary agent 5, catalyzer 5; The various raw materials of precentagewise weighing:
Rubbish 450kg, Shenyang iron processes mineral products brown coal 150kg, solvent is carbolineum 300kg, auxiliary agent methyl alcohol 50kg, catalyzer hydrochloric acid 50kg.
Present method at first tackles used rubbish and coal carries out pre-treatment.Rubbish elder generation broken bag is carried out artificial separation afterwards, sorts out the old and useless battery inorganics; Carry out magnetic separation again, remove metallics; Then, remove masonry, glass substance with the mechanical sorting wind selection method of holding concurrently again; Pass through powerful fragmentation again, make granularity≤30mm standby; The pre-treatment of brown coal is that it is standby to make granularity reach 200 orders through pulverizing; To inject agitator with carbolineum, methyl alcohol and technical hydrochloric acid through pretreated rubbish and brown coal, fully stir 10 minutes, afterwards, change reaction process over to, 340 ℃ of temperature of reaction, reaction pressure 7.5MPa, 70 minutes reaction times; Then, enter distillation process, the distillate of temperature before 340 ℃ is gas oil, and the distillate of 340-380 ℃ of temperature section turns back to agitating procedure and does the solvent use; Gas oil detects by analysis and enters blending process, according to detected result, add the blending agents amyl nitrate at normal temperatures, when the every technical performance index of gas oil reaches identical with the ordinary diesel oil technological standard, can stop to add blending agents, it is 3kg that this operation drops into blending agents; Remove by filter impurity at last and promptly produce substitute diesel; The residue of distillation process is a pitch; The precipitated impurities of filtering operation can be returned agitating procedure again and make raw material and utilize again.
Agitator, reactor, distillation tower required in the flow process are conventional common equipment, no particular requirement.
The every after testing technical performance index of finished product substitute diesel all reaches the national regulation diesel oil standard, and is on probation through the agricultural diesel oil car, and road surface startup, operation, load, hill climbing test are respond well, are highly commended by customers deeply, can apply fully.
